9. Identify the Left Pedal (24), which is marked
with an “L.” Using an adjustable wrench, firmly
tighten the Left Pedal
counterclockwise
into the
L
eft Crank Arm (66).
T
ighten the Right Pedal (not shown)
c
lockwise
into the right arm of the Crank (not shown).
IMPORTANT: Tighten both pedals as firmly
as possible. After using the exercise cycle
for one week, retighten the pedals. For best
performance, keep the pedals tightened.
Adjust the strap on the Left Pedal (24) to the
desired position, and press the end of the strap
onto the tab on the side of the Left Pedal.
Adjust the strap on the Right Pedal (not
shown) in the same way.
